What Is Juniper Networks Certified Internet Specialist - Enterprise Routing and Switching?

This certification is targeted towards seasoned networking specialists with advanced knowledge of routing and switching implementations within Junos. In general, such a certificate measures the basic knowledge of routing and switching concepts and how they relate to platform configuration and other relevant skills. The prerequisite training for attaining this designation is the mid-level Juniper Networks Certified Internet Associate - Junos certification. Of course, we can’t fail to mention the fact this Juniper certificate is part of the broader Juniper Enterprise Routing and Switching Certification Path which also includes the aforementioned JNCIA-Junos certification.

What to Know about Exam

The Juniper JN0-348, like many Juniper tests, lasts 90 minutes with a maximum of 65 multiple-choice items. It is an exam that’s offered through the Pearson VUE website and candidates are usually graded based on pass/fail status. Juniper recommends that the willing exam-takers must be well-conversant with the Junos Space Network Director 3.1 and Junos 18.4 before registering for this test.
